REFLEXIVE VERBS TALKING ABOUT DAILY ROUTINE

You know a verb is reflexive if… It ends in – “SE” Ej: lavarse, despertarse, secarse, cepillarse etc The regular verbs end in – ar - er - ir

What is a reflexive verb? Reflexive verbs are used to tell that a person does something to or for himself or herself. Ex: Antes de comer yo me lavo las manos Before dinner I wash my hands.

When the doer and receiver is the same person  we use the reflexive verbs Yo me cepillo el pelo todos los dias. – I brush my hair every day. Otherwise is just a regular verb Yo cepillo el pelo de mi hermana. I brush my sister’s hair.

To make the difference between a regular verb and a reflexive verb using the reflexive pronouns myself - meourselves - nos yourself - teyourselves - os himself herself - se Yourself (formal) themselves - se Yourselves formal

In order to conjugate a reflexive verb, we put the reflexive pronoun … 1. Before the verb (Yo) me lavoNosotros nos lavamos (Tú) te lavasVosotros os laváis Él Ella se lava Usted Ellos Ellas se lavan Ustedes

2. When having two verbs in a row first we conjugate the first verb and leave the 2 nd verb in infinitive; then we either ADD the reflexive pronouns at the end of the infinitive or… (Yo) quiero lavarmeNosotros queremos lavarnos (Tú) quieres lavarteVosotros quereis lavaros Él Ella quiere lavarse Usted Ellos Ellas se quieren lavarse Ustedes

2. …before the conjugated verb (Yo) me quiero lavarNosotros nos queremos lavar (Tú) te quieres lavarVosotros os queréis lavar (Él) Ella, se quiere lavar Ud. Ellos Ellas se quieren lavar Uds.
